Sucursales locales en subversión

¿Tiene algún consejo sobre cómo se podría trabajar en una sucursal local mientras se hace el desarrollo de SVN? Estoy trabajando en un proyecto en el que no puedo tener una sucursal en el repository central, pero me gustaría poder fusionar los contenidos del tronco de vez en cuando.

Muchos sitios web recomiendan usar git, pero no estoy acostumbrado a hacer git, y no estoy acostumbrado a eso. Otra posibilidad sería trabajar en un pago limpio y nunca comprometerse; pero eso significaría duplicar muchos files sin modificar.

¿Alguna idea con respecto a las sucursales locales en svn?
¡Gracias!

SVN está centralizado y, por lo tanto, no conoce las sucursales locales.

Es hora de aprender git. Prueba git-svn. (O podría usar otro puente SVN-DVCS)

Este flujo de trabajo en SVN implica que tienes un segundo repository SVN donde trabajas.

Mueve los cambios hacia y desde el repository principal usando parches.

Es less que ideal en estos días.

Es hora de aprender Hg. 😉

Una solución less que óptima, que no incluye git, es realizar cambios en un process de pago local nuevo, sin comprometerlos, y considerar este pago como una sucursal local. Uno puede fusionarse desde trunk a través de svn update y comprometerse con trunk mediante svn commit cuando se complete su trabajo en la twig.

Sin embargo, esta solución no le permite a uno mantener un historial de la sucursal.